description for "Tulips: Tulipa 'Swan Wings'"
Tulipa 'Swan Wings' is a true ugly duckling! Plant seemingly lifeless bulbs in the fall and come spring you'll have a flock of the most graceful, swan-like tulips imaginable. Blooms are pure white, with an exquisite, feathery fringe. Fringed tulips are unlike any other tulip and deserve wider use in the garden. Very showy blooms make excellent cut flowers. Zones: 3 to 8. Plant in fertile, well-drained, neutral to acid soil. Allow foliage to yellow and wither for 6 weeks prior to removing it. --edited by dtd siegelgirl
